Abstract
OBJECTIVES
The objective of this study is to compare monolithic hybrid abutment crowns (screw-retained) versus monolithic hybrid abutments with adhesively cemented monolithic single-tooth crowns.
MATERIALS AND METHODS
Twenty subjects in need of an implant-borne restoration were randomly assigned to receive either a cement-retained (CRR) or a screw-retained (SRR) implant-supported monolithic lithium disilicate (LS2 ) reconstruction. Each patient received a titanium implant with in internal conic connection. After osseointegration and second-stage surgery, healing abutments were placed for about 10 days. The type of restoration (CRR vs. SRR) was randomly assigned, and the restorations were manufactured of monolithic LS2 . Both types of restorations, CRR and SRR, were based on a titanium component (Ti-base) that was bonded to the abutment (CRR) or the crown (SRR). The follow-up period for all restoration was 36 months. Clinical outcome was evaluated according to Functional Implant Prosthetic Score (FIPS). Quality of live (OHIP) and patient's satisfaction were assessed using patient-reported outcome measures (PROMs). Primary endpoint was loss of restoration for any reason. Kaplan-Meier curves were constructed and log-rank testing was performed (p < .05).
RESULTS
One restoration of group CRR failed after 6 months due to loss of adhesion between Ti-base and individual abutment. No further biological or technical failures occurred. Kaplan-Meier analysis showed no significant difference between both treatment options (p = .317). There was no statistically significant difference between both types of restoration, neither for FIPS, OHIP, treatment time nor patient satisfaction (p > .05).
CONCLUSION
Monolithic hybrid abutment crowns (screw-retained) and monolithic hybrid abutment with adhesively cemented monolithic crowns using lithium disilicate showed no statistically significant difference for implant-based reconstructions in this pilot RCT setting.
